Independent Accountant’s Report. The Manager shall, at its sole cost and expense, deliver to the Issuer, the Indenture Trustee, and each Series Enhancer a report from a firm of nationally recognized independent certified public accountants, who may also render other services to TAL International Group or any of its affiliates, on or before May 30th of each year (or 150 days after the end of the Manager’s fiscal year, if other than December 31st of each year), beginning on May 30, 2011, with respect to the twelve months ended on the preceding December 31 (or other applicable fiscal year-end date) (or such other period as shall have elapsed from the Closing Date to the date of such statement), a report (the “Accountants’ Report”) addressed to the Board of Directors of TAL International Group, to the effect that such firm of accountants has audited the books and records of TAL International Group, and issued its report thereon in connection with the audit report on the consolidated financial statements of TAL International Group and (1) such audit was made in accordance with generally accepted auditing standards, and accordingly included such tests of the accounting records and such other auditing procedures as such firm considered necessary in the circumstances; (2) the firm is independent of TAL International Group within the meaning of the Code of Professional Ethics of the American Institute of Certified Public Accountants; and (3) specifies the results of the application of such agreed upon procedures, as the Requisite Global Majority shall reasonably agree from time to time, relating to (i) maintenance of the separateness of the Issuer for bankruptcy remoteness purposes and (ii) three selected Manager Reports and Asset Base Certificates delivered during the preceding year, to achieve the objectives specified on Exhibit D hereto.
